What companies run services between Seattle, WA, USA and Tigard, OR, USA?
Flixbus USA operates a bus from Seattle Bus Station to Portland Curbside Bus Stop 4 times a day. Tickets cost $25–45 and the journey takes 3h 15m. Greyhound USA also services this route once daily. Alternatively, Amtrak operates a train from Seattle to Portland every 4 hours. Tickets cost $30–70 and the journey takes 3h 25m.
